    I’m opening up a project where all the shots were brought into After Effects using dynamic link and treated with VFX in AE. When I open the timeline all of the dynamic link files are offline.

    When I try to link the media by locating the AE file it doesn’t connect.

    Neither the Premiere project or the AE project have moved: the one difference is I have updated Premiere (from CC 2014 to 2015) since the last time I worked on this. When I open the Premiere project it makes a new project file to work from. I’m guessing this is the reason they won’t connect.

    I’ve tried opening both projects (Premiere and AE) at the same time and it still won’t link.

    I’ve tried renaming the new Premiere project with the same name & location as the 2014 project file.

    This happened to me before and I remember a solution where I would have to relink each clip individually. I don’t remember that solution.

    You cannot have DL between two different versions. They need to be the same.
